Delaware County Ice Skaters Return Home from International Competition in France

The Theatre on Ice team from the IceWorks Skating Club in Aston, Delaware recently returned home after an incredible international experience in Bordeaux, France. This marked the first time that the team had competed internationally and they showcased a unique blend of dance and drama within the discipline of figure skating.

Twenty skaters had the opportunity to represent their country at the Nations’ Cup on April 25-26, joining over 900 skaters from 47 other teams. Skaters like Emily McKay, 16, and Gemma Hay, 15, found the experience both thrilling and intimidating as they competed against talented individuals from around the world.

Despite being considered underdogs as a first-season team in the competition, the Aston team managed to finish in fourth place. Coach Richard Sharpe expressed immense pride in his team’s accomplishment and emphasized that their success exceeded all expectations at the international event. This exciting journey abroad brought back unforgettable memories for the skaters and the IceWorks Skating Club.
